# HBase 查看客户端 IP 的实现指南 在Apache HBase中,有时我们需要查看客户端的IP地址,以便进行安全审计或排查故障。本篇文章将帮助刚入行的小白开发者了解如何实现这一功能。整个流程分为几个简单的步骤,下面用表格展示: | 步骤 | 描述 | |------|------------------------
原创 9月前
46阅读
HBase      HBase作为面向列的数据库运行在HDFS之上,HDFS缺乏随即读写操作,HBase正是为此而出现。HBase以Google BigTable为蓝本,以键值对的形式存储。项目的目标就是快速在主机内数十亿行数据中定位所需的数据并访问它。      HBase是一个数据库,一个NoSql的数据库,像其他数据库一
转载 2023-09-01 20:59:31
82阅读
## 如何查看 HBase IP和端口号 HBase是一个分布式的非关系型数据库,运行在Hadoop上。要查看HBaseIP地址和端口号,有几种方法可以实现。 ### 方法一:通过HBase的配置文件 HBase的配置文件位于`$HBASE_HOME/conf/hbase-site.xml`。你可以通过读取该文件来查看HBaseIP地址和端口号。 ```java import org.
原创 2023-09-12 17:27:42
1076阅读
        LDAP(Lightweight Directory Access Protocol)是轻量级目录访问协议。目录是以层次结构排列的对象的信息集合,是一个允许用户或者应用程序根据格式化的参数在其中检索资源的数据仓库。如果在目录中只有一个对象的格式化参数值与用于检索的参数值相同,则目录会找出这个对象。如果目
hbase常用查看数据命令查看版本 version 查看帮助  help 命令  1. 查看所有表 list 2. 查看表结构 describe '表名' 3.查看表中一行数据 get '表名','rowkey' 4.查询表中的数据  4.1 扫描所有数据,test为表名,以下雷同,不再赘述 scan 'test'  4.2查看表中的所有数据某个列族的所有数
转载 2023-11-01 13:46:06
33阅读
HBase适用场景首先在搞HBase之前我们要对其建立感性认识,其适用场景如下:并发、简单、随机查询。 (注:HBase不太擅长复杂join查询,但可以通过二级索引即全局索引的方式来优化性能,后续博文会进行讲解)半结构化、非结构化数据存储。一般我们从数仓中离线统计分析海量数据,将得到的结果插入HBase中用于实时查询。HBase表结构这里以一个公司员工表为案例来讲解,此表中包含员工基本信息(员工姓
# HBase使用IP详解 HBase是一个面向列的NoSQL数据库,可以在Hadoop分布式文件系统上进行读写操作。在HBase中,使用IP地址是非常常见的操作,可以通过IP地址来连接客户端和HBase集群。本文将详细介绍如何在HBase中使用IP地址,并提供相应的代码示例。 ## 连接HBase集群 要连接HBase集群,首先需要知道HBase主节点和RegionServer的IP地址。
原创 2024-04-27 03:29:36
61阅读
# 如何实现HBase IP端口 ## 操作流程 下面是实现HBase IP端口的操作流程: ```mermaid erDiagram Customer ||--o| Address : has Customer ||--o| Orders : places Customer ||--o| Payments : makes ``` 1. **获取HBase配置**
原创 2024-07-11 04:26:35
33阅读
# HBase 设置 IP ## 简介 Apache HBase是一个分布式的、面向列的NoSQL数据库,可以在大规模数据集上提供实时读写访问。HBase以Hadoop HDFS作为底层存储,并利用Hadoop MapReduce进行数据处理。在HBase中,数据按行存储,并按列族和列进行索引。HBase的分布式架构使其具有高可用性和可扩展性。 在HBase中,可以通过设置IP地址来配置HB
原创 2023-10-12 09:04:20
372阅读
Hbase深入学习(五) ―― 命令及查看状态HBase是Apache Hadoop中的一个子项目,Hbase依托于Hadoop的HDFS作为最基本存储基础单元,通过使用hadoop的DFS工具就可以看到这些这些数据 存储文件夹的结构,还可以通过Map/Reduce的框架(算法)对HBase进行操作。HBase在产品中还包含了Jetty,在HBase启动时采用嵌入式的方式来启动Jetty,因此可以
get命令和HTable类的get()方法用于从HBase表中读取数据。使用 get 命令,可以同时获取一行数据。它的语法如下: 下面的例子说明如何使用get命令。扫描emp表的第一行。 读取指定列下面给出的是语法,使用get方法读取指定列。 下面给出的示例,是用于读取HBase表中的特定列。 使用Java API读取数据从一个HBase表中读取数据
文章目录一、数据准备及查询1.创建并插入数据:2.根据rowkey查询:3.根据列名查询:4.查询两个rowkey之间的数据:5.查询两个rowkey且根据列名来查询:6.查询指定rowkey到末尾根据列名的查询:7.限制查找条数:8.限制时间范围:9.利用scan查看同一个cell之前已经put的数据:二、过滤器的使用1.有两个参数类在各类Filter中经常出现,统一介绍下:(1)比较运算符
介绍1.基于Google BigTable模型开发 2.典型的key/value系统 3.建立在hdfs之上 4.提供高可靠性、高性能、列存储、可伸缩、实时读写nosql的数据库系统。 5.Apache Hadoop生态系统中的重要一员,主要用于海量结构化和半结构化数据存储。 6.介于nosql和(Relational Database Management System:RDBMS)关系型数据库
最近在做数据分析,就把挖之前先看看 池子有多大,哈哈哈 查看hbase表大小。进入 # hbase shell 进入 hbase 库# list_namespace 列出所有命名空间# describe_namspace 'hbase' 查看指定命名空间# list_namespace_table 'default' 查看指定命名空间下的表   也
创建表语法:create 表名,列族名字,列族名字,列族名字…示例:在默认的命名空间下创建表 示例:在指定的命名空间下创建表查看表结构语法:create 表名,列族名字,列族名字,列族名字…示例:插入数据语法:put 表名,行键,列族名字:列名,值,列族名字:列名,值,列族名字:列名,值…示例:扫描表数据语法:scan表名示例:查看指定行或指定列的数据语法: 获取指定行:get 表名,行键 获取指
转载 2024-08-06 18:38:38
61阅读
1、通过whereis 查看hbase 路径3.然后cd 切换到hbase目录下4.bin/start-hbase.sh (一般habse 是启动的,不需要再启动)5.bin/hbase shell6.list 查看该用户下的所有表格内容。创建表 create ‘表名称’, ‘列名称1’,‘列名称2’,‘列名称N’添加记录 put ‘表名称’, ‘行名称’, ‘列名称:’, ‘值’查看记录 get
转载 2023-06-29 14:59:10
142阅读
1、启动Hbase# 先进入Hbase目录里 cd ~/hbase bin/start-hbase.sh2、进入Hbase的shell命令模式./bin/hbase shell # 查询Hbase的运行状态 status3、 创建表语法:create <table>, {NAME => <family>, VERSIONS => <VERSIONS>
转载 2023-05-17 21:35:56
531阅读
HBase查询一张表的数据条数的方法 文章目录HBase查询一张表的数据条数的方法0、写在前面1、HBase-Shell的count命令2、Scan操作获取数据条数3、执行Mapreduce任务4、Hive与HBase整合5、协处理器Coprocessor实现6、参考资料 0、写在前面Linux版本:Ubuntu Kylin 16.04Hadoop版本:Hadoop-2.7.2Zookeeper版
转载 2023-08-18 23:01:22
163阅读
1.Region预划分: RegionSplitter java.lang.Object org.apache.hadoop.hbase.util.RegionSplitter 切分方式:分别按照不同的Split进行切分 bin/hbase org.apache.hadoop.hbase.util.RegionSplitter -c 60 -f test:
转载 2023-12-06 14:06:51
58阅读
hbase的分裂、上传和下载hbase的系统表储存在命名空间为hbase中: 因为我们之前安装hbase的时候配置了hbase的存储在hdfs中的位置 所以我们在hdfs的这个目录下有关于hbase的所有的目录 在hbase路径中的hbase文件夹就是hbase中维护的系统表:namespace和meta namespace是维护着所有的命名空间 meta是维护hbase中的所有的列族 但是他们h
  • 1
  • 2
  • 3
  • 4
  • 5